Description:

Five wooden boxes, late 19th/ early 20th C., including: Prisoner of War parquetry box with Union Jack design to lid, label verso reads "Made by British Sailors interned in Norway...1916", signed and dated in script, raised on four carved feet, 5 1/4" h. x 8" w. x 5 1/4" d.; Rosewood Gothic style chest with metal mounts, damaged green upholstery to interior, 7 5/8" h.; one blanket chest form with peaked lid and applied brass fingers; one pear form with screw lid, heavy checking; and small serpentine shaped box with parquetry, top detached, all with wear consistent with age and use including minor damage, loss and repairs, sold as is.
